You need to get this checked out as it does sound like some kind of urinary tract problem especially if you have pain on one side of your back which could be an upper tract infection. You often don't get any of the stinging type of cystitis discomfort with an upper tract problem. You can get pain in one side of the back or in your side which is a bit like a stitch (like you want to stretch to release the pain), feelings of nausea, tiredness and generally unwell feelings.

Could be a kidney stone or kidney gravel. I have this regularly and have passed many over the years. It runs in my family. I would advise a visit to the doctor and try to collect your urine each time in a jug to see if you see evidence of any gravel in there. If you pass a stone it can be tested and then you can change your diet to prevent them. Drink a lot of fluid, this will help as well if it is an infection or stones, and remember stones can cause infections as well as bacteria.
